Understanding Pump Equivalency Beyond Basic Specifications
Flow rate and head pressure represent starting points, not complete solutions. A Grundfos UPS 25-60 might deliver identical performance to a Wilo Star-RS 25/6 on paper, yet differ significantly in electrical consumption, noise levels, and control integration. True equivalency requires examining multiple technical parameters.
Critical Specification Factors
Mounting dimensions determine whether a replacement fits existing pipework without modifications. Centre-to-centre distances, flange patterns, and overall length vary between manufacturers. A pump requiring pipe adjustments transforms a simple swap into a multi-hour installation.
Electrical specifications extend beyond voltage requirements. Starting current, power factor, and motor protection class affect circuit compatibility. Some commercial installations use dedicated pump circuits sized for specific equipment - a replacement with higher starting current may trip existing protection devices.
Control compatibility matters increasingly as building management systems integrate pump operation. A replacement lacking the correct interface protocol won't communicate with existing controls, potentially disabling automated functions like differential pressure regulation or scheduled operation.
Performance curves reveal behaviour across operating ranges. Two pumps with identical maximum specifications may perform differently at partial loads. In variable-speed applications, this affects energy consumption and system responsiveness throughout typical operating conditions.
Grundfos Replacement Options Across Brands
Grundfos commands a significant market share in UK heating systems, making replacement scenarios common. The UPS and Alpha ranges appear in millions of domestic installations, while Magna and TPE pumps serve commercial applications. When Grundfos pumps aren't immediately available or the budget requires alternatives, this pump brand equivalents guide identifies several cross-brand options providing reliable performance.
Domestic Heating Applications
Grundfos UPS 15-50 (domestic central heating): Wilo Star-RS 15/4 offers direct equivalency with 130mm installation length and identical 1-inch connections. DAB Evosta 40-70/130 provides slightly higher head pressure for systems requiring additional capacity. Both alternatives match the UPS electrical specifications and mounting footprint.
Grundfos UPS 25-60 (standard domestic heating): Wilo Yonos PICO 25/1-6 delivers equivalent performance with superior energy efficiency through permanent magnet motor technology. DAB Evosta 3 60/130 matches performance whilst adding automatic power adjustment. Lowara Ecocirc Premium 25-6 provides another energy-efficient alternative with robust construction suited to variable water quality.
Grundfos Alpha2 25-60 (high-efficiency domestic): Direct replacements require similar permanent magnet technology. Wilo Yonos PICO 25/1-6 and DAB Evosta 3 60/130 both offer comparable efficiency ratings and AUTOADAPT functionality. These pumps automatically adjust output to system demand, matching the Alpha2's primary selling point.
Commercial Pump Replacements
Grundfos Magna3 40-120 (commercial applications): Cross-brand pump replacement enters complex territory with commercial circulators. Wilo Stratos 40/1-12 provides equivalent performance with similar permanent magnet efficiency. Lowara ecocirc XL 40-120 offers robust construction with slightly different control options. Commercial replacements warrant careful evaluation of building management system integration before specification.

Technical Considerations for Cross-Brand Installation
Successful cross-brand pump replacement extends beyond matching performance specifications. Several technical factors determine whether installation proceeds smoothly or encounters complications requiring additional time and materials.
Installation Compatibility Factors
Pipe connection compatibility affects installation complexity significantly. Most domestic circulators use standard 1-inch or 1.5-inch unions, but thread types and gasket requirements vary. BSP threads dominate UK installations, yet some imported equipment uses metric threads requiring adapter fittings. Verifying connection specifications before ordering prevents installation delays.
Electrical integration requires matching voltage, phase, and control requirements. Single-phase 230V pumps dominate domestic installations, whilst three-phase 400V equipment serves commercial applications. Control voltage for building management integration varies - some pumps accept 0-10V signals, others require PWM inputs, and premium equipment supports digital protocols like Modbus or BACnet. Mismatched control interfaces disable automated functions even when pumps operate manually.
Mounting orientation affects installation in space-constrained locations. Most circulators operate in any orientation, but some models specify horizontal mounting only. Shaft position (horizontal versus vertical) influences bearing life in certain pump designs. Reviewing manufacturer installation instructions prevents premature failures from incorrect mounting.
System protection varies between pump models. Some include integral check valves, whilst others require separate installation. Thermal protection and motor winding protection differ between manufacturers - premium pumps include comprehensive protection, whilst economy models rely on external devices. Understanding protection features prevents system damage during fault conditions.
Performance Verification After Installation
Installing a cross-brand replacement represents only part of the process. Verifying correct operation ensures the pump delivers expected performance and integrates properly with existing systems.
Essential Testing Procedures
Flow verification confirms the pump moves sufficient water through the system. Temperature differential across heat emitters indicates adequate flow - excessive temperature drops suggest insufficient circulation. In commercial systems, ultrasonic flow meters provide accurate verification without system invasion.
Pressure testing ensures the pump generates the specified head pressure. Differential pressure gauges across the pump confirm performance matches specifications. Inadequate pressure indicates wrong pump selection or system restrictions requiring investigation.
Electrical consumption reveals whether the pump operates efficiently. Clamp meters measure actual current draw for comparison with nameplate specifications. Excessive consumption suggests mechanical problems or an incorrect electrical supply. Modern high-efficiency pumps should draw significantly less current than older constant-speed models during typical operation.
Noise assessment identifies installation problems or defective equipment. Properly installed circulators operate quietly - excessive noise indicates cavitation, bearing problems, or mounting issues. Comparing noise levels with manufacturer specifications helps identify abnormal operation.
Control integration requires testing automated functions after installation. In systems with building management integration, verifying communication and response to control signals ensures complete functionality. Testing should include operation across the full control range, not just minimum and maximum speeds.
When to Consider Alternative Brands
Several scenarios justify specifying alternative brands rather than direct replacements. Understanding these situations helps make informed decisions, balancing cost, performance, and reliability.
Strategic Replacement Scenarios
Obsolete equipment no longer manufactured requiresan alternative specification. Older pump models often lack direct replacements from original manufacturers. Cross-brand alternatives with similar specifications enable system restoration without extensive modifications.
Budget constraints sometimes necessitate alternative brands. Premium manufacturers command price premiums not always justified by performance differences. Mid-market alternatives from reputable manufacturers deliver reliable performance at lower cost, particularly in straightforward applications not requiring advanced features.
Delivery urgency favours readily available alternatives over backordered original equipment. When a pump failure disrupts building services, accepting equivalent alternatives from available stock restores operation faster than waiting for specific brands.
Performance upgrades provide opportunities to specify improved equipment during replacement. Replacing constant-speed circulators with high-efficiency variable-speed alternatives reduces energy consumption whilst maintaining system performance. Building Regulations Part L encourages such upgrades during equipment replacement in existing buildings.
System modifications sometimes render original specifications inappropriate. Changes in building use, heating load, or system configuration may require different pump performance. Cross-brand alternatives with specifications matching modified requirements deliver better results than forcing original equipment into changed applications.
